Ghana published a Renewable Energy Master Plan in 2019 with the aim of achieving the following by 2030: Increase the proportion of renewable energy in the national energy generation mix from 42.5 MW in 2015 to 1,363.63 MW (with grid-connected systems totaling 1,094.63 MW). Increase the use of biomass for thermal energy applications.

Ghana Energy Development and Access Project (GEDAP) is part of the SE4ALL Action Plan. It is a multi-donor-funded project that aims to increase the efficiency of Ghana''s distribution system and reduce greenhouse gas emissions. IDA, the African Development Bank (AfDB), and Africa Catalytic Growth Fund (ACGF) are donors to this project.

Solarise Africa, a pan-African energy-as-a-service company, and RUBiS Energy Kenya, a subsidiary of France''s Rubis Energie, have formed a joint venture (JV) to provide renewable energy solutions to commercial and industrial (C&I) clients in East Africa.

An increasing number of Ghanaian businesses are switching to solar energy to power their operations. Given the advances in solar PV technology, solar is more affordable than ever. Over the last decade, the price of electricity generated by solar has fallen by 89%.
Leading by example through its adoption of solar energy, Ghana shows that solar powers economic growth while also lowering carbon emissions. Crucially, Ghanaian women have the opportunity to lead the growth and development of a local renewables sector. Solar is the energy source of the future.

Ghana has commissioned a 5 megawatt floating solar plant in on the reservoir of the Bui hydroelectric dam in Ghana's Bono region. It is first of its kind in West Africa. There are plans to scale the capacity up to 65 megawatts in the coming years.
